Is 26 400 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 26 400 is about 162.481.

Thus, the square root of 26 400 is not an integer, and therefore 26 400 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 26 400?

The square of a number (here 26 400) is the result of the product of this number (26 400) by itself (i.e., 26 400 × 26 400); the square of 26 400 is sometimes called "raising 26 400 to the power 2", or "26 400 squared".

The square of 26 400 is 696 960 000 because 26 400 × 26 400 = 26 4002 = 696 960 000.

As a consequence, 26 400 is the square root of 696 960 000.
